India sends three Bailey bridges to restore flood-hit connectivity
kathmandupost.com · Sun Sep 13 05:52:23 GMT 2026

The first consignment of components for a 70-metre bridge has reached Hetauda, with the structures to be deployed in flood-hit Nuwakot.
India has provided Nepal with components for three Bailey bridges to help restore road connectivity in areas of Nuwakot and Rasuwa where bridges were washed away by the Bhotekoshi-Trishuli floods.
